Etrudate characteristics of briquettes produced and effects of extrusion factors using an existing screw extruder have been investigated. The feedstock material used in the test is sawdust collected from sawmills around Ibadan metropolis. Particle distribution analysis of materials collected showed that the size varies between 6-8 mm with 10-20% powdery component (< 4 mesh) which is known to give better products. ABSTRACT Acetylcholinesterase(AChE) is the key cholinesterase in the body which catalyzes the breakdown of acetylcholine and some other choline esters that functions as neurotransmitter in living cell. It belongs to the carboxyl esterase (hydrolase) family of enzymes which are found mainly at the neuromuscular junction (point of contact between the nervous system and the muscles) and the chemical synapses of the cholinergic types.
